英文摘要 | New orbital period and period variation of the W UMa-type eclipsing binary, VZ Librae, are presented. It is discovered that the orbital period of VZ Librae shows a periodic change with an amplitude of 0.0200 d and a period of 17.1 year. The cyclic period change can be explained as the light travel-time orbit of a tertiary component in the system. This is consistent with the spectroscopic results by Lu et al. [Lu, W.-X., Rucinski, S.M., Ogloza, W., 2001. AJ 122, 402] who found a faint spectroscopic companion in the system (VZ Librae B) that may be a close binary. Based on the light travel-time analysis, it is shown that the mass of the tertiary component is no less than 1.07M circle dot, which is much larger than that (M-3 similar to 0.67M circle dot) estimated by D'Angelo et al. [D'Angelo, C., van Kerkwijk, M.H., Rucinski, S.M., 2006. AJ 132, 650]. This finding, in combination with its low luminosity, indicates that the spectroscopic companion is a close binary star suggesting that VZ Librae is an unsolved quadruple system containing double close binary stars in a separation less than 7.2 AU. As in the case of V899 Herculis, it is a good astrophysical laboratory to study the formation and evolution of overcontact binaries and multiple systems. (C) 2007 Elsevier B.V. All rights reserved. |
